Excel转SQL工具:提升数据处理效率的利器
Excel转SQL工具:提升数据处理效率的利器
在当今数字化时代,数据管理和处理成为企业运营的关键环节。Excel转SQL工具作为连接电子表格与数据库的桥梁,正越来越受到数据分析师和开发者的青睐。这类工具能够将Excel中的数据高效转换为SQL语句,简化数据导入流程,显著提升工作效率。
为什么需要Excel转SQL工具?
Excel作为最常用的数据表格工具,广泛应用于数据收集、整理和分析。然而,当数据量较大或需要与其他系统集成时,手动输入SQL语句不仅耗时且容易出错。Excel转SQL工具通过自动化转换,解决了这一痛点:
- 提高准确性:避免手动编写SQL时的语法错误
- 节省时间:批量处理大量数据,无需逐行操作
- 简化流程:直观的界面操作,无需深厚SQL知识
- 支持多种数据库:兼容MySQL、SQL Server、Oracle等主流数据库
Excel转SQL工具的工作原理
这类工具通常采用以下技术流程:
- 数据读取:解析Excel文件,提取表格结构和内容
- 类型映射:将Excel数据类型(如数字、文本、日期)映射为相应的SQL数据类型
- SQL生成:根据目标数据库的语法规则,生成INSERT、CREATE TABLE等SQL语句
- 输出优化:提供语法高亮、错误检查和性能优化建议
推荐几款常用的Excel转SQL工具
以下是市场上几款备受好评的工具:
1. SQLizer
一款在线工具,支持快速将Excel转换为SQL语句,操作简单且无需安装。
2. DataGrip
JetBrains开发的数据库IDE,内置数据导入功能,支持Excel到SQL的转换。
3. Excel to SQL Converter
专为Excel转SQL设计的轻量级工具,支持批量处理和自定义SQL模板。
4. MySQL Workbench
MySQL官方工具,提供数据导入向导,可轻松将Excel数据导入MySQL数据库。
使用Excel转SQL工具的最佳实践
为了获得最佳效果,建议遵循以下步骤:
- 数据准备:确保Excel表格结构清晰,第一行作为列名
- 格式标准化:统一日期格式、数值精度等,避免转换错误
- 备份数据:在导入前备份原始Excel文件和数据库
- 测试验证:先进行小批量数据测试,确认无误后再处理全量数据
未来发展趋势
随着人工智能技术的发展,未来的Excel转SQL工具将更加智能化:
- 智能类型识别:自动检测并匹配最佳数据类型
- 自然语言交互:通过对话方式指导转换过程
- 云端协作:支持团队协作和实时数据同步
- 集成更多数据源:扩展至CSV、JSON等其他格式的转换
总结
Excel转SQL工具已成为现代数据管理中不可或缺的效率工具。无论您是数据库管理员、数据分析师还是普通用户,掌握这类工具都能显著提升数据处理能力。选择合适的工具并遵循最佳实践,将帮助您在数据驱动的决策中占据先机。